Anomalous Origin and Course of the Posterior Circumflex Humeral Artery: Clinical Interest in Shoulder Arthroscopy and Open Procedures

Authors: Miguel-Pérez M*, Rosa M Mirapeix, Albert Pérez-Bellmunt, Roberto Seijas, Laura Cuni, Mónica Buxeda and Andrés Combalia

DOI: 10.23880/jobd-16000153

Abstract

The posterior circumflex humeral artery usually cross the quadrilateral space with the axillary nerve but there are variations as this case, that artery runs down this space. We study this artery and its relations in order to advice to injury it during surgical and invasive procedures such as shoulder arthroscopy and also prevent vascular repercussions. An embryological and clinical explanation is also considered.
